#e5d472 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#e5d472 is composed of 89.8% red, 83.1% green and 44.7%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 7.4% magenta, 50.2% yellow and 10.2% black. It has a hue angle of 51.1 degrees, a saturation of 68.9% and a lightness of 67.3%. #e5d472 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ffe4 with #cba900. Closest websafe color is: #cccc66.

Shades and Tints of #e5d472

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#080701 is the darkest color, while #fdfcf6 is the lightest one.

Tones of #e5d472

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#b2b0a5 is the less saturated color, while #ffe658 is the most saturated one.
